Each STAMP programs builds on each other

Through an identity based leadership journey, this scaffolding guides students to develop a multifaceted understanding of their leadership and how to spark positive change in their communities.

STAMP Leader's Journey

Students who take part in STAMP learn how to take action and make progress rooted in practices of self & community care, healing, and wellness.

Starting at STAMP Conference

The STAMP Conference is often the entry point for middle school students into our programs. This experience introduces 7th and 8th graders to conversations led by near-peers, H.S. STAMP Leaders, around issues of social justice and community building.

section image
Participating in STAMP Camps

The STAMP camps give incoming 9th grade students through graduating high school leaders an opportunity to engage more deeply in culturally responsive dialogue, personal development, and transformational leadership.

section image
Taking Lead at the STAMP Conference

Become a STAMP Conference leader, where you lead a day-long diversity conference and facilitate workshops for middle school student attendees.

section image
Joining the STAMP Youth Leadership Intensive

As STAMP leaders continue their leadership journey, they can apply to join the Youth Leadership Intensive. A 35-hour leadership training program to advance their leadership skills and facilitation experiences to CIRCLE's multi-generational community.

section image
Mobilizing as a STAMP Student Organizer

Becoming a Student Organizer with CIRCLE are for young adults who have participated in past STAMP programming looking to continue their involvement with CIRCLE. Many become alumni volunteers, STAMP Conference faculty members, community partners, or part of CIRCLE's workforce development paid program.

STAMP Programs

All STAMP programs actively work with and amplify the voices of BIPOC, 2SGLBTQ+, and ally youth.

FALL STAMP CONFERENCE -- is by students for students.

We have opportunities for students, educators. High school students meet weekly in the Fall to develop a conference and workshops that they facilitate to groups of middle school students from schools across the Denver area. The actual conference day is the first Friday of October.

High school recruitment starts in the Spring and Middle school registration to attend opens early September.

SUMMER STAMP CAMPS -- Leadership of Yesterday, Today & Tomorrow.

CIRCLE's STAMP leadership camps are for young people going into 9th grade to those who just graduated. Campers will spend time in Denver’s communities learning from leaders - past, present, and future - getting inspired for how they can take action.

Through art, play, and more; campers will explore topics related to community, resilience, and changemaking.

YEAR-ROUND YOUTH LEADERSHIP -- Amplifying & Centering Youth Voices.

Opportunities for high school students to deepen their involvement with CIRCLE and their overall leadership skills and sense of self.
